Practical Steps to Start Your AI Learning Journey

Embarking on your AI learning journey ⁢can be both exciting and daunting, ⁢especially⁣ if ‍you⁣ come from a non-IT background. The ⁢first step ​is to ⁢**identify your learning goals**. Are you interested in understanding the basics of AI, or do you want to dive deeper ‍into machine‍ learning and data science? Clarifying your objectives ​will‍ help ⁤you choose the right resources and keep you motivated ⁤throughout the process.

Next, consider leveraging **online courses and platforms**‍ that cater to beginners. ​Websites‌ like Coursera, edX, and⁣ Udacity offer ‍a plethora of courses designed for those without a technical ​background. Look ⁤for introductory courses ⁢that cover​ fundamental ​concepts, such as:

  • What is AI?
  • Basic machine learning principles
  • Data analysis techniques
  • Ethics in AI

in addition to‌ structured⁢ courses, ⁣engaging with ​**community⁤ resources** can⁢ enhance⁣ your learning experience. Join online forums, attend local meetups, or participate in webinars⁢ focused on AI. platforms⁣ like Reddit and LinkedIn‌ have active ⁤groups where you can ask questions, share insights, ⁢and connect with ⁤others‍ who are also‌ on their AI learning journey. Networking with like-minded​ individuals can provide support and inspiration as you ⁣progress.

practice is essential for solidifying⁤ your understanding. Start with **hands-on projects**‍ that allow you to apply⁣ what you’ve‍ learned. Utilize⁣ free tools and libraries such as TensorFlow or scikit-learn ⁣to​ experiment with real‍ datasets. Even simple projects, ‍like ⁣building a basic​ chatbot or analyzing a ⁤dataset, can significantly boost your ‍confidence and skills. Remember, the ⁤key is to stay curious and⁤ persistent—AI is a vast field, and every small step you take will contribute to your⁢ overall knowledge.

  1. Why is AI ⁤becoming a⁣ trend?

    AI is ​gaining traction for⁢ several reasons:

    • Increased Data availability: The explosion⁤ of data from various sources ⁤fuels ‌AI algorithms.
    • Advancements in technology: improved computing​ power ⁣and algorithms⁤ make ⁣AI more accessible and effective.
    • business Efficiency: Companies leverage AI to⁢ automate processes,reduce costs,and enhance decision-making.
    • Consumer Demand: There’s a growing expectation for personalized experiences,‍ driving ‌AI adoption in ​products and services.

  4. What skills are essential‌ for learning ⁣AI?

    Key skills ‍to focus on ‍include:

    • Mathematics: A solid understanding of statistics and linear algebra is crucial.
    • Programming: Familiarity with ​languages like Python ​can ‍be beneficial.
    • Critical Thinking: ⁢ The ability to analyze problems and develop solutions is vital.
    • Curiosity: A willingness to learn and explore new concepts will drive your AI journey.
